2016 VOLVO VNM Safety Overview

The 2016 VOLVO VNM has been closely monitored for safety issues.

Official NHTSA Recalls

The NHTSA has issued 1 official safety recall for this vehicle. Key affected components include:

  • Steering

Severe Defect Warnings

Notably, some of these defects carry severe risks, such as if the tie rod loosens, it may disconnect from the steering knuckle, causing a complete loss of steering, increasing the risk of a crash.

Consumer Complaints

To date, there have been no consumer complaints filed with the NHTSA for this model year.
